Biogas, a mixture of methane and carbon dioxide, is produced through the anaerobic digestion process. This process involves the breakdown of organic matter by microorganisms, resulting in a renewable energy source. As the demand for sustainable energy solutions continues to grow, biogas has emerged as a viable alternative to traditional fossil fuels.
While biogas offers a cleaner alternative to traditional energy sources, it also presents unique risks and challenges. Equipment failure, environmental contamination, and liability concerns are just a few examples of the potential issues that can arise during biogas production and distribution.
